Vikram Seth. Born in 1952 in Calcutta, Seth is a part novelist, and part travel writer, is known mostly for his first novel “The Golden Gate” and the epic novel “A Suitable Boy”. The author was actually raised in London and graduated from Oxford, and Stanford where he studied economics.
